Why Basement Walls Bow, Lean, or Crack Under Pressure
Causes of Bowing Walls in Nashville Homes
Bowing walls in houses happen when soil, water, or poor construction forces walls beyond their limits. Understanding these causes helps homeowners choose the right bowed basement wall repair methods.
Common causes:
Hydrostatic Pressure
Water-saturated soil creates inward pressure on foundation walls, eventually causing them to crack, shift, or bow, jeopardizing your home’s structure and basement waterproofing system.
Expansive Clay Soils
Clay soils in Nashville swell when wet and shrink when dry. This constant movement pushes against foundation walls until they weaken, crack, and bow inward.
Poor Drainage Systems
Improper drainage causes water to pool near your home. The added soil pressure from moisture makes exterior walls bow inward or outward, compromising structural integrity.
Weak or Thin Walls
Walls without proper reinforcement can’t withstand long-term soil pressure. Over time, they crack, lean, and bow, requiring immediate repair to prevent foundation failure.

Bowing Basement Walls Signal Dangerous Foundation Stress Homeowners Can’t Ignore
Bowing walls in house are a structural red flag. They often mean soil pressure or water damage is worsening. Ignoring them risks collapse, costly structural repairs, and long-term safety concerns for your Nashville home.
Horizontal Cracks in Basement Walls
Pressure lines across walls signal severe soil force causing bowing foundation walls.
Walls Leaning Inward or Outward
A visible tilt indicates foundation stress requiring immediate bowed wall repair.
Stair-Step Cracks in Brick
Uneven cracks form as soil shifts against basement walls, worsening bowing.
Moisture Leaks Through Cracks
Bowing walls often allow water intrusion, leading to mold and further structural weakening.

Proven Repair Systems Stabilize Bowing Basement Walls and Restore Strength
When bowing basement walls threaten your home’s safety, we use engineered solutions like wall anchors, braces, and carbon fiber reinforcement. These proven systems stop wall movement, restore stability, and prevent future damage caused by soil pressure and water intrusion. For walls with minimal bowing or those requiring a low-profile solution, we apply carbon fiber reinforcement straps that are bonded directly to the wall to provide immense tensile strength and prevent further cracking.

Can bowing walls be repaired without full replacement?
Yes. Most bowing foundation walls can be repaired using anchors, braces, or carbon fiber systems, avoiding replacement. Full replacement is only required when walls are severely damaged or collapsed. Early action saves money and ensures long-term stability.
What is the best way to repair a bowing foundation wall?
The best bowed basement wall repair methods depend on severity. Carbon fiber straps, wall anchors, and braces each stop wall movement. Our Nashville team recommends the right solution to permanently stabilize your bowing foundation wall.
